#66f460 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#66f460 is composed of 40% red, 95.7% green and 37.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 58.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 60.7%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 117.6 degrees, a saturation of 87.1% and a lightness of 66.7%. #66f460 color hex could be obtained by blending #ccffc0 with #00e900. Closest websafe color is: #66ff66.

Shades and Tints of #66f460
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010600 is the darkest color, while #f3fef3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#66f460
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a8aca8 is the less saturated color, while #60fb59 is the most saturated one.
